Quartz or Granite Countertops?

Kitchen countertops are available in all shapes and colors, and they are made from various materials. When choosing a material for you counter, there are lots of things for you to consider. Kitchen countertops are installed to last for years and even decades, so you've got to make one final choice, on which large part of your home life will depend.
Granite and quartz countertops are but the most craved-for. First, their charming natural appearance is a shot through the heart for beauty-loving home owners. Second, both granite and quartz countertops are strong and heat-resistant and therefore they seem to last forever. Third, they do not require complicated maintenance.
At the same time, there are a few significant differences between the two.
Quartz countertops a crafted from engineered stone sheets, which consist about 90 percent of quartz crystals and about 10 percent of a resin binder. Quartz countertops come in a broad spectrum of solid colors and, unlike granite countertops, boast consistency and uniformity. It is much easier to pick up a quartz counter to match your interior than a granite one, since there is a limited amount of colors for granite counters and they are not as uniform as are quartz counters. Seams are less visible in quartz countertops.
Engineered quartz is not porous and therefore more stain-resistant. Granite is a porous stone and therefore more likely to stain permanently without due care. It is much easier to remove food and liquids from quartz surface than from granite. Quartz counters do not require any harsh cleaners. Granite countertops do not either. A tiny bit of soapy water and a sponge will do the job. You should be a little more careful choosing a cleaner for a granite countertop, because aggressive and abrasive cleaning agents may damage the sealant and expose the surface to stains. In order to keep granite clean and stain-free, it must be sealed at least twice a year. Quartz countertops do not require sealing.
Granite is much less springy than engineered quartz. If you drop a heavy object on a granite counter, it is more likely to crack than a quartz counter.
Granite countertops are more sensitive to heat. If you fail to use a trivet or a cutting board, traces of your work may remain forever. Although quartz counters require the same careful attitude, they are still more refurbishable and likely to retain their beauty.
Installing a granite countertop is a challenge. Please, do not try to fix it on your own and call a professional. Because granite is a heavy stone, granite counters require a specific support structure. Although quartz counters are easier and cheaper to fix, it is recommended that you use qualified help.
Well, if you feel like you're being torn between the two, you must decide which is more important for you. If natural beauty is you sole dream and you are ready to go down a rockier path to get it, buy a granite counter. If you don't care about the origin of the stone, buy a quartz countertop and save your time and energy!
